In 1879, Maggie L. WILLIAMS entered the world in Horry County, South Carolina, United States of America, born to David Dave Reeves Williams And Annie Elizabeth Rabon. In 1900, Maggie L. WILLIAMS resided in Waccamaw, Georgetown, South Carolina, USA. In 1930, Maggie L. WILLIAMS resided in Jacksonville, Jacksonville, Duval, Florida, USA. Maggie L. WILLIAMS married Nathan Edward Ernest Clemmons, and had children including Julian Ernest Clemons, Lewis Cornelius Clemons, Robbie Hamilton Clemons. Maggie L. WILLIAMS passed away in 1951 in Jacksonville, Duval County, Florida, United States of America.
